Output dd7e86b4f96fe32d09daacf371d2a60a21e264b7c8ebbfb53bf29d8d1d1869d3:0

value
18471
script pubkey
OP_0 OP_PUSHBYTES_20 e021e5677c58d3e704e9896812b9453408f4e0ca
address
bc1quqs72emutrf7wp8f395p9w29xsy0fcx28xc6ne
transaction
dd7e86b4f96fe32d09daacf371d2a60a21e264b7c8ebbfb53bf29d8d1d1869d3
spent
true